Cloud intelligent Workload Distribution
Note: Not all changes listed below may pertain to your deployment.
June 28, 2019 (9.0.000.18)
What's New
Initial release
- Cloud intelligent Workload Distribution (iWD) captures pre-classified work items (tasks) from any source system, then continuously re-prioritizes the tasks according to business requirements to ensure they are pushed to the best available agent at the right time.
- Business Context Configuration — The source system classifies tasks and passes them to Cloud iWD to match with the appropriate departments and business processes. Tasks can then be viewed and managed in the Global Task List in iWD Manager, and subsequently reported on. Business users can easily add new departments or business processes.
- Service Level Agreement-based Rules — Service Level Agreement (SLA) rules prioritize the tasks from most to least important, based on business value. Cloud iWD automatically re-prioritizes tasks throughout their lifecycle, ensuring the most important are at the top of the Global Task List.
- Task Management — Operations Managers and Team Leads can:
- View captured tasks in the Global Task List
- Hold, resume, and cancel tasks
- Modify task attributes (modifications take effect immediately)
- Manage flexible and business-friendly prioritization schemes
- Business Insights — Cloud iWD generates task-based statistics that provide insight into business performance. Business insights are available for the current day, and intraday historically.
